                            SENATE RESOLUTION NO. 100
 WHEREAS, United States Marine Corps Private Kenneth
 Christopher Ashby graduated from basic military training at the
 Marine Corps Recruit Depot in San Diego on December 16, 2016; and
 WHEREAS, An intensive 12-week program, basic training
 includes instruction in military discipline and studies, marine
 corps values, physical fitness, and warfare principles and
 skills; and
 WHEREAS, This patriotic young Texan graduated from
 Winnsboro High School in 2016; in all his endeavors, he is
 supported by the love and encouragement of his proud parents,
 Brian and Anita Bouma, and his sister, Nanie Ashby; and
 WHEREAS, Kenneth Ashby has demonstrated physical and
 mental fortitude in completing this rigorous curriculum, and his
 desire to serve his country is a source of inspiration to all who
 know him; now, therefore, be it
 RESOLVED, That the Senate of the State of Texas, 85th
 Legislature, hereby congratulate United States Marine Corps
 Private Kenneth Christopher Ashby on his graduation from basic
 training and extend to him sincere best wishes for continued
 success in his notable endeavors; and, be it further
 RESOLVED, That a copy of this Resolution be prepared for
 Private Ashby as an expression of high regard from the Texas Senate.
